Industry Funding of Cancer Patient Advocacy Organizations - Mayo Clinic Proceedings



 Mayo Clinic Proceedings

 This study is limited in that although the search is a systematic sample of PAOs, it is not a comprehensive analysis of all cancer PAOs. We encourage other investigators to study this issue in other data sets. Moreover, this study may underestimate sponsorship because 23.5% of the PAOs (n=16) neither acknowledged funding nor a policy precluding it.
Whether the rate of biopharmaceutical industry sponsorship we noted is appropriate is outside the scope of this article. The Pharmaceutical Research and Manufacturers of America have argued that “[d]rugmakers have a natural alliance with patient groups.”5 The present investigation merely shows that the rate of this alliance is sizable.
